你喜欢居住在城市还是在乡村,说说你的理由。
I grew up in a small town and then moved to a big city, so I have experienced the good and bad sides of both. I never thought that I would like living in a big city, but I was wrong. After ten years of living in one, I can't imagine ever living in a small town again.
Small towns and big cities both have some problems in terms of transportation. In a small town, you have to own a car to ensure a comfortable living. You can't get around without one because there isn't any kind of public transportation. Big cities generally have heavy traffic and expensive parking, but there you have a choice of taking public transportation. It's not free, but it's often cheaper than driving when you consider gas and time. Especially if you don't have a car, you're better off in the city.
I love the excitement of big cities. Small towns have a slow pace. Large cities mean you have to adapt to a variety of situations, like finding a new route to work or trying a new restaurant. I enjoy that challenge very much. Another pan of the excitement of city living is the variety of cultural activities available. There is a wide assortment of theatre, music and dance performances available in big cities. These things are rare in small ones.
The final thing I like about large cities is the diversity of the people. The United States is made up of people of different races, religions, abilities, and interests. However, you seldom find such a variety of people in a smaller town. I think that living in an area where everyone was just like me would quickly become boring.
Of course, security is a concern, and that's one area where small towns are superior to big cities. Still, I would rather be a bit more cautious and live in a large city than to feel secure but bored.
我在一个小镇长大,然后搬到一个大城市,所以我经历了两者的好坏。我从来没有想过我会喜欢住在大城市,但我错了。在一个十年的生活中,我无法想象再住在一个小镇上。
小城镇和大城市在交通方面都存在一些问题。在一个小镇上,你必须拥有一辆汽车以确保舒适的生活。没有交通工具你不能到处走动,因为没有任何公共交通工具。大城市通常交通拥挤,停车费用昂贵,但你可以选择乘坐公共交通工具。这不是免费的,但当你考虑汽油和时间的时候,通常比开车便宜。特别是如果你没有汽车,你在城里过得更好。
我喜欢大城市的刺激。小城镇步调缓慢。大城市意味着你必须适应各种情况,比如找一条新的工作路线或尝试一家新餐馆。我非常喜欢挑战。城市生活的另一个亮点是各种各样的文化活动。大城市里有各种各样的剧院、音乐和舞蹈表演。这些东西在小的很少见。
我喜欢大城市的最后一件事是人民的多样性。美国是由不同种族、宗教、能力和兴趣的人组成的。然而,在一个小城镇里,你很少见到如此多的人。我认为生活在一个每个人都和我一样的地方很快就会变得无聊。
当然,安全是一个问题,这是小城镇优于大城市的一个方面。尽管如此,我还是宁愿谨慎一点,住在大城市里,也不愿感到安全而无聊。
